Gold Nuggets Tennis “ANOTHER CONFERENCE CHAMPIONSHIP” The Tradition of Excellence Continues For the fifth straight year, the Xavier University of Louisiana athletic program has claimed a conference championship. This year, it was the men’s tennis program that went the distance, capturing its first title in school history, defeating Spring Hill to remain undefeated (10-0) in GCAC play. The women’s tennis team picked up their fourth consecutive conference championship by defeating Mobile and finished with an undefeated league record of 12-0. Ranked 14th in the NAIA, Gold Nuggets tennis is led by two-time Player of the Year Dominique Bell, a sophomore who ranks 30th in the country amongst women’s players. This season, the men can boast the GCAC Newcomer of the Year, Terry Richardson II, a freshman who was one of the top prep stars in the state of Georgia. Seeded sixth, the Gold Rush was hoping to earn an at-large bid to the national tournament, but had its quest cut short in Mount Berry, Ga., as it fell to third-seeded Lee College (TN) 5-2 at the NAIA Region XIII Tournament. The Rush completed the season with record of 16-10. The fifth-seeded Nuggets also were beaten in regional action by Berry College (GA), 5-1, but the women earned an at-large bid to the national tournament with their top 25 ranking, as of April 20. The NAIA final season rating, released on Wednesday, May 4, showed the Nuggets ranked 13th in the country. The NAIA National Tennis Tournament was played in Mobile, Ala., on May 16-20. The Gold Nuggets swept through round one, defeating NAIA Region XII champion Indiana University Southeast, 9-0. In round two, the Nuggets fell to third-ranked Brenau 5-0, wrapping up their season with a 22-8 overall record. Additionally, the tennis program had three student-athletes chosen as 2005 Arthur Ashe Sports Scholars. They were Michelle Lang, Charel Middleton and Thomas Fugate.Bambi Hall |

The Xavier Gold Rush and Gold Nuggets intercollegiate athletic programs compete in the NAIA (National Association of Intercollegiate Athletics), Division I, as a member of the Gulf Coast Athletic Conference (GCAC). Xavier currently fields teams in the following sports: men and women's basketball, cross country, tennis, and women's volleyball. Department of Intercollegiate Athletics |
